According to Navy regulations, what is the rule for wearing finger rings?

Explanation:
The correct answer highlights that Navy regulations allow one ring per hand along with a wedding band and engagement ring set. This rule is designed to maintain a uniform appearance among service members while also acknowledging the personal significance and commitment represented by wedding and engagement rings. In military contexts, it's crucial to have consistent guidelines for attire and accessories to promote professionalism. By permitting a wedding band and engagement ring set, the regulations balance personal expression of marital status with adherence to uniform standards. This distinction allows sailors to show their commitment without compromising the uniformity expected in service attire.
